Discrete time switching reaching law design for an arbitrary order sliding variable
In this paper the reaching law approach to designing sliding mode controllers is used. In particular, the case of switching variable of relative degree r > 1 is considered. It is demonstrated, that the use of such a variable allows more freedom in designing the controller and can result in reducing the maximum absolute value of the control signal without compromising the robustness with respect to external disturbances.
